Compliance context

LA Municipal Code 22.610.1 (EBEWE)

EBEWE requires annual benchmarking plus 5-year audit/retro-commissioning cycles for buildings over 20,000 sq ft; non-compliance is subject to citation and fines.

What is 15123 SHERMAN WAY's energy grade?

15123 SHERMAN WAY scores 84 out of 100 on ENERGY STAR — band B (Above median (70–84)) — in its 2025 Los Angeles disclosure. Scores are national percentiles against similar buildings; 75+ qualifies for ENERGY STAR certification.
